Output 6831bd80cff70f18ed23c965ca7e087781ed611874ad7551b3a1c7f9c35579fd:3

value
588160465
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 08b5607bd6f169757d0bdfcc937bea3e3e3e96189f4dd73fb69815a64ac1d06d
address
tb1ppz6kq77k795h2lgtmlxfx7l28clra9scnaxaw0aknq26vjkp6pksnfca59
transaction
6831bd80cff70f18ed23c965ca7e087781ed611874ad7551b3a1c7f9c35579fd